First case of Neisseria meningitidis capsule null locus infection in China.
Infectious Diseases 2015 August
Invasive meningococcal diseases are rarely caused by capsule null locus (cnl) strains, which are unencapsulated owing to an absence of capsule synthesis genes. Only a few cases of cnl meningococcemia in severely immunocompromised patients have been reported. Here, we describe and discuss the first case of invasive disease in an immunocompetent patient due to a cnl strain of Neisseria meningitidis in China. We characterize this strain and discuss the special ST-198 complex of cnl.
